Did I miss a memo?

Our graphics person sent me a picture today, and I noticed that it was a .gif, and since I knew this came from a digital camera that defaulted to .jpg I wondered why he went to all the trouble of changing that. His reply was that the company that hosts our website told him to never use .jpg’s on the website because they are incompatible with some browsers.

Seriously, is this a wide-spread problem? I’ve used a pretty good variety of browsers over the last couple of years and I have never had a problem with jpg’s not displaying. That’s the format I use in my photo galleries, and I tested that out with a bunch of different browsers. What the heck?
